ABOUT MARCO’S PIZZA:

Headquartered in Toledo, Ohio, Marco’s Pizza (Marco’s Franchising, LLC) is the fastest-growing pizza company in the U.S. (based on the number of stores signed into development since 2007). Marco’s was founded in 1978 by Italian born, Pasquale (“Pat”) Giammarco and thrives by making Italian Pizza with fresh ingredients. The company has grown from its roots as a beloved Ohio brand to operate more than 500 stores in 35 states, and the Bahamas. Marco’s Pizza recently took the no. 3 spot in Consumer Reports’ pizza category restaurant rankings and was no. 8 on Franchise Times’ “2014 Fast and Serious” list. About the Atlanta Community Food Bank

The Atlanta Community Food Bank (ACFB) distributes more than 50 million pounds of food and grocery products each year through a network of more than 600 partner nonprofits that provide food assistance to families and individuals in 29 counties across metro Atlanta and north Georgia. Each week, 80,600 people in 26,300 households are served through ACFB partner agencies. ACFB is one of more than 200 food banks that belong to Feeding America, the nation’s leading domestic hunger-relief charity.
